Sandhurst is one of the most exclusive suburbs for golfing in Victoria as well as being home to the PGA of Australia. Sandhurst is in the south-east of Melbourne CBD, approximately 35 kilometres from Melbourne's CBD. Access to major regional centres such as Bayside, Frankston, Mornington Peninsula or Narre Warren should only take ten minutes.

The beach and boating facilities of Patterson Lakes and Carrum are only 5 minutes away, at the end of Thompsons Road. The local area is well serviced with a range of family and community facilities including public and private schools, shopping centres and medical services.

Sandhurst was originally part of Carrum Downs, however, like most new suburbs in Victoria, once a development has taken off they create a new suburb.

Home of PGA

In a historic and unprecedented move, The PGA of Australia relocated its national headquarters to Sandhurst Club in 2006. This includes the PGA’s Centre of Excellence Golf Learning Centre and its PGA Junior Development Program with established world leading teaching and training facilities that will promote tomorrow’s champions as well as those new to the game.

Cutting Edge Communications

As a resident of Sandhurst Club you will be the first to benefit from Australia's first private residential optical fibre network, placing the development at the cutting edge of communication technology. Provided by ClubLINKS Utilities the communication network has up to 100 times the capacity of existing telephony infrastructure and is 25 times faster than cable connections.

With faster communications and more capacity than existing commercial infrastructures residents will benefit from lower costs and the potential for future access to services such as movies screened direct to their home, bill payment, security monitoring, home office and free-to-air TV.

Recreation Paths

A unique characteristic of Sandhurst Club is the extensive network of off road recreation paths that weave throughout the estate. Most houses have direct access at the rear of their property to a pathway that allows them walking, cycling or golf cart access to the village precinct and most areas of the estate. You and your children will be able to move around freely in a beautifully landscaped environment safely removed from vehicle traffic.

Dogs

There are so many wonderful places to take your dog. There is a dog friendly beach at Carrum which is 5 minutes away. You also have the Dogs Victoria KCC Club (UK equivalent to the Kennel Club). KCC Park consists of 74 acres owned by DOGS Victoria situated at 655 Westernport Hwy, (between Thompson Rd and Hall Rd), Skye.

It includes fenced off-lead areas, a dam for doggy swimming and a large indoor and outdoor areas used for on-lead exercise, obedience and other training, breed conformation shows and dog sport trials and competitions.

There are also barbecues and picnic tables that DOGS Victoria and Companion Dog Club members can use any time the park is open. There is a cafe and canine museum.

Schools in Sandhurst

Primary

Although there are no schools on the Sandhurst Estate, there are 7 primary schools within 10km, the closest primary school is 2.6km away

 

Secondary

Although there are no schools on the Sandhurst Estate, there are over 10 Secondary Schools within 10km, the closest being 2.9km away.
